Firefox on Windows works extremely well. On my cell phone (Samsung A32) it also works very good but I cannot find anything in the Settings or Help (again on the cell phone) to check for updates?

While browsing a site the site responded by saying my browser (i.e., Firefox) was not up to date.

I immediate went to find a "Check for updates" button in either Settings or Help. I could not find anything.

I assume the cell Firefox is up to date since the latest rev is shown as 122.0 and dated in late January 2024 but there is no button within the cell phone App to verify this.

Could someone suggest how to check on my Android cell phone (Samsung A32) if the Firefox is up to date?

Appreciate any suggestions.

Firefox for Android is installed via Google Play and you need to update Firefox via Google Play, so updating should happen automatically if you start Google Play regularly. You can also check the current state in Android App management and the history in Google Play.

About your Firefox version on Windows 7:

Firefox 116 requires Windows 10 as the minimum and users on Windows 7 and 8 and 8.1 have been moved to Firefox 115 ESR.
